Parish Council Election for Burnaston

South Derbyshire District Council (SDDC) has confirmed that an election is being held for Burnaston Parish Council.

This happens when there is a vacancy on the parish council and a sufficient number of local electors request an election, rather than the vacancy being filled by co-option.

So what does this mean for residents?

It means local residents will have the chance to vote for who they want to represent Burnaston on the Parish Council.

When is the election?

Thursday 19 March 2026

Interested in standing as a Parish Councillor?

If you would like to put yourself forward as a candidate, you must submit nomination papers to SDDC.

The Deadline for nominations: 4:00pm on Friday 20 February 2026 Where nominations must be delivered: To the Returning Officer, Civic Offices, Civic Way, Swadlincote, DE11 0AH

Important: nomination forms must be delivered by hand (they cannot be posted).

Help with nomination papers

SDDC offer an optional “informal check” of nomination papers before they are submitted, by appointment. To book, call the SDDC Electoral Services Team on: 01283 595875 / 595728 / 595723

Where to find official information

All election documents and updates (including the Notice of Election and candidate guidance) are published by SDDC here: https://www.southderbyshire.gov.uk/our-services/voting-and-elections/current-elections
